You know, coming from years of LA Korean food and then Bay Area Korean food, the Korean food you get from Korea Mart just doesn't hit. What I mean is that there is something about the Korean food made here that just tastes a bit different than what you'd otherwise get or expect from a more traditional and authentic Korean restaurant. That said, Korea Mart seemed to start off as a Korean mini market, with a small focus on prepared meals. That may have gained some popularity and the owner decided to shift their focus more towards the prepared food and less on the mini mart. The problem is that the prepared food, while focuses on traditional dishes, just doesn't taste traditional. There is something off about the dishes. For example, the Jajamyun's vegetables were very off. It lacked zucchini and the cabbage wasn't enough. The kicker is that the onions weren't even diced. The onions were in big chunks-which actually works sometimes, but made the dish feel lazily and hastily put together. Then, the tubboki was too saucy. Flavor wasn't too bad, but was too saucy. Finally, they refuse to give you an itemized receipt until you finalize payment with a tip? They charge $2 for rice when they don't advertise it anywhere and they ask how many you want without telling you, and rice isn't an extra charge in most Korean restaurants. Just overall pretty disappointed. But then again, Korean restaurant in Fresno was probably a "my bad" decision. Oh well.As for ambiance. It felt like you were eating in the back of a mini mart.
